Output e285e8b9969a2b173001a5a0e69b3dc5955c919bfc92677a01cbc4565f3566e6:4

value
593659386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 341f1bf6acca48bef4447a8c8fc568caa56d0624 OP_EQUAL
address
36ScL2UneceHguVi6JA6uU2ms4Uw6J1utg
transaction
e285e8b9969a2b173001a5a0e69b3dc5955c919bfc92677a01cbc4565f3566e6
spent
true